Post by: s4gs on September 07, 2007, 07:46:46 AM
After 27 years, I've lost count of how many times I've said "I Quit'.
Did give up for a year once. After that length of time, i had no cravings or any desire to have a smoke again.
Until that one night where i got totally shaZam! faced (a normal weekend for me at the time)  & thought
"just one". Just one turned into buying a pack that night.

Trust me when i tell you, if your going to quit, then quit.

Good luck.
